diff options
author | Jingwen Chen <jingwen@google.com> | 2016-10-26 17:18:36 +0000 |
---|---|---|
committer | Laszlo Csomor <laszlocsomor@google.com> | 2016-10-27 09:26:57 +0000 |
commit | 0590483ea7585c7c9fc8b8ffad3632a93b4a4bc3 (patch) | |
tree | 422992d6b3d486226477c9812566055f36d94f44 /tools/build_defs/apple/swift.bzl | |
parent | ff8fcf00caeda7021262bcad41376bbb5d6bde86 (diff) |
Implementation of the Repository Cache get and put features.
This is a basic implementation of writing and reading HttpDownloader download artifacts, keyed by the artifact's SHA256 checksum. For an artifact to be cached, its SHA256 value needs to be specified in the rule. Rules supported: http_archive, new_http_archive, http_file, http_jar,
Remaining TODOs:
- Lockfiles for concurrent operations in the cache.
- Integration testing
GITHUB: #1752
--
MOS_MIGRATED_REVID=137289206
Diffstat (limited to 'tools/build_defs/apple/swift.bzl')
0 files changed, 0 insertions, 0 deletions